WebbThe first thing to understand is that French inheritance law is more restrictive than UK inheritance law, in that children are treated as “reserved heirs”, which means that they are automatically entitled to inherit a share of their parent’s assets on death. A parent cannot disinherit his/her children by making a will under French law. Webbför 19 timmar sedan · Inheriting an Unwanted House? Having regular discussions … Webb29 mars 2024 · Swiss inheritance law includes forced heirship rules, which means that certain relatives cannot be disinherited even through a last will and testament. This means that – without a will – 50% of the estate goes to the spouse or registered partner, while 50% of the remaining half to the children and grandchildren (the legal heirs).
